• Please try to select the correct prefix when making a new thread in this folder.

    Discuss is for general discussions of a financial company or issues related to companies.

    Info is for things like "Has anyone heard of Company X?" or "Is Company X legit or not?"

    Compare is for things like "Which of these 2 (or more) companies is best?"

    Searching is for things like "Help me pick a broker" or "What's the best VPS out there for trading?"

    Problem is for reporting an issue with a company. Please don't just scream "CompanyX is a scam!" It is much more useful to say "I can't withdraw my money from Company X" or "Company Y is not honoring their refund guarantee" in the subject line.
    Keep Problem discussions civil and lay out the facts of your case. Your goal should be to get your problem resolved or reported to the regulators, not to see how many insults you can put into the thread.

Hello Friends of the Forum!

I need serious help to sort this problem out! Please advise if I'm at the correct forum & what I need to do.

I'm a total newbie to Forex & on a recommendation (see attachment 1), bought the Forex MegaDroid EA (see attachment 2). The EA wiped out my account with a previous broker & performed very poorly against all the hype about its performance even with another broker.

I bought the EA through ClickBank on Dec 20, 2011 & the expiry of the 60-Day 100% Money Back Guarantee is Feb 18, 2012. I put in a request for a Refund on Feb 09, 2012 with 9 Days before the expiry ends.

First off, without any authorization or reference to me, Click Bank allowed the Vendor to change my Refund request to Technical Support. Here, the Vendor & ClickBank very well knew that the expiry of the 100% Money Back Guarantee was only 9 Days away. After changing the Ticket to Tech Support from a Refund request, the Vendor disappeared without any response & ClickBank refused to comment until very much later with a "Sorry no Refund allowed pass the 60-Day period.

Click Bank has definitely handled Refund requests for this product with the same Vendor & when I highlighted that this was a deliberate scam to cancel my Refund, ClickBank refused to budge anymore on the matter. I bought this product to try it out because of ClickBank's Guarantee. But ClickBank is in cahoots with the MegaDroid Vendor to scam people by avoiding Refunds. Dear Members,

I asked for guidance whether this was the place to seek help & redress but none was forthcoming. Almost everyone, including the FPA Administrators, kept mum. Wonder why?

Anyway, to cut the long story short, after posting on this forum, on May 10, 2012, I sent the link & the contents to the 4 names listed on MegaDroid's website (see PDF attachment). No response as expected!

Then, I searched for the CEO of ClickBank's Name & Corporate Fax No on the Internet & sent him the forum's contents on the same date, May 10, 2012. No response!

However, on May 12, 2012, I received a complete refund through ClickBank. In fact, they issued the refund by advising the vendor (Forex MegaDroid) that the customer (me) had proven that the refund had been officially requested within the 60-Day validity period.

This clearly goes to show the following:

1. I guess I was wrong about ClickBank & it's high integrity. I truly apologize to this exceptional organisation!

2. I shall continue to buy any product offered through ClickBank's payment service & will highly recommend their services to anyone & everyone!

3. Forex MegaDroid isn't as fantastic as it's claimed to be, & dishonest to moot! Other Forex Traders please be aware of this scam organisation.

Lastly, I'm quite sure the refund was due to my posting here on the forum & FPA's excellent reputation. Of course, that alone didn't pull off the job - the Fax to the CEO of ClickBank helped a ton!
